Transaction 66bbb35113fdb35162c8e7e7b97943afc235dc516dde2aa0e266bb7a9c8a2c84

block
90329080abbf271f32dea3698901a9b9a0061059be0d66272991057b2dc10496

1 Input

2 Outputs